BBB: What’s your favorite dish to cook?
SA: Fennel and Pears with Lemon Zest. It’s fast and easy, but because the ingredients are in an unusual combination and the results are so pretty and tasty, it comes off as impressive. Slice two fennel bulbs and sautee them in butter for about four minutes. Meanwhile, slice up four pears (you can leave the peels on, especially if they’re red Bartlett pears), and add them to the fennel. Sautee for another four minutes or so. Remove from heat.
